NEREZ Northern Hub - latest news
Recent national energy system planning and network modelling has determined the section of transmission line north of the North Energy Hub, known as the northern connection, is not required to unlock the initial 6 GW of network capacity of the New England REZ network infrastructure project.
It has been determined the section of transmission line (13kms) north of the proposed North Hub, and a proposed switching station near Boorolong, will not go ahead as part of the current New England REZ network infrastructure project. See map below.
However, Energy Co’s Julian Watson, advised in an ABC NENW radio interview with Kristy Reading, this morning (27 Aug 2026), that the Northern switching station and line will be reassessed again for its inclusion in 10 years time.
This announcement has removed 6 impacted landholders from the project. There are no changes to the hubs or other transmission lines.
